faqih-1685Vol. 2, p. 55

وَ قَالَ ع‌ الْمَعْرُوفُ شَيْ‌ءٌ سِوَى الزَّكَاةِ فَتَقَرَّبُوا إِلَى اللَّهِ عَزَّ وَ جَلَّ بِالْبِرِّ وَ صِلَةِ الرَّحِمِ.

Hadith.1685 - Imam (as) said: “Kindness is something distinct from almsgiving; therefore, draw closer to Allah (swt), the Glorious and Exalted, through acts of goodness and maintaining family ties."

faqih-1738Vol. 2, p. 67

وَ قَالَ ص‌ الصَّدَقَةُ بِعَشَرَةٍ وَ الْقَرْضُ بِثَمَانِيَةَ عَشَرَ[8] وَ صِلَةُ الْإِخْوَانِ بِعِشْرِينَ وَ صِلَةُ الرَّحِمِ بِأَرْبَعَةٍ وَ عِشْرِينَ.

Hadith.1738 - The Messenger of Allah (swt), peace and blessings be upon him and his family, said: "Charity is rewarded tenfold, a loan eighteenfold, kindness to brothers twentyfold, and maintaining ties of kinship twenty-fourfold."
